Any disruption to the tedium of daily activity from weather, disaster, revenues slowdown or product problems will stress the company infrastructure if there is not a cushion to use during such times. Stress of this type always forces you or senior management to lose focus upon strategic issues and drop into day-to-day tactical mode.

Numerous thoughtful people are worried about how technological disruption will destroy jobs. The classical economist response is that technological disruption also creates new jobs, e.g., “video game designer”. Luos , a participant in the TechCrunch Disrupt Startup Battlefield competition this week, wants to make it easy for embedded hardware developers to connect to any hardware component, such as a motor or sensor, then build a reusable configuration profile to give them the same type of flexibility that software engineers have with microservices.
